Tasks Performed:
1. PAGA Litigation:
- Manage and oversee PAGA claims, including class action-style lawsuits, ensuring strategic development, legal filings, and representation in settlement negotiations or trial.
- Develop and execute legal strategies tailored to PAGA claims, balancing risk, settlement potential, and litigation costs.
- Monitor and manage the discovery process, working with teams to gather evidence, deposing key witnesses, and preparing for hearings or trials.
2. Client Advisory & Compliance:
- Provide counsel on compliance with California labor laws, conduct audits, and advise clients on best practices to mitigate PAGA risks and prevent future claims.
- Assist clients in developing and implementing policies related to wage and hour issues, employee classification, and meal/rest break compliance.
- Evaluate and advise on the impact of new legislation or case law affecting PAGA claims, ensuring clients stay ahead of regulatory changes.
3. Client Relationship & Business Development:
- Foster and expand client relationships, offer ongoing legal support, and identify opportunities for business development within the PAGA practice area.
- Develop and deliver presentations, workshops, or training on PAGA compliance and litigation to current and prospective clients.
- Cultivate new client leads through networking, industry events, and leveraging the firm’s reputation in employment law.
4. Team Supervision & Mentorship:
- Supervise and mentor junior attorneys and staff, ensuring high-quality work and providing guidance on PAGA-related legal matters.
- Review and approve legal work, including motions, pleadings, and discovery responses, to ensure compliance and quality.
- Foster a collaborative work environment, encouraging professional growth and ensuring that team members stay up-to-date with PAGA developments and strategies.
